The Orchestre classique de Montréal (OCM) is one of Canada’s most renowned and oldest ensembles. For over
80 years, this non-profit organization has as its mission to present high quality musical performances,
collaborate with a variety of cultural organizations, promote music education, and champion Canadian and, in
particular, Quebec talent.

Reporting to the Executive Director, the Marketing & Box Office Director is responsible for all the marketing
components of the organization while overseeing all OCM Box Office operations.

Principal Duties
• Plan and execute the marketing strategy for the entire season
• Oversee the marketing budget and respect its parameters
• Collaborate closely with the Media Relations person
• Work closely with the Graphic Designer for the output of all marketing materials
• Create video clips for social media distribution
• Plan and execute the social media strategy & content (Twiaer, Facebook, Instagram)
• Run the box office operations (Vendini)
• Organize logistics on the day of events for all box office needs
• Support the General Director in various tasks

Requirements
• Knowledge of the classical music industry (essential)
• One year or more experience in a similar job with an arts organization
• Studies in Marketing or related experience with similar organization
• Excellent knowledge of various social media outlets (FaceBook, Twitter, Instagram)
• Be able to create video clips
• Bilingualism: excellent French & English both spoken & written
• Good judgement, diplomacy, honesty and integrity, creativity
• Able to multitask and be a self-starter
• Detail oriented while working quickly
